Rotary incinerators are a crucial part of waste management systems and are widely used in various industries to dispose of solid waste materials in an environmentally friendly manner. They are designed to burn waste at high temperatures, effectively reducing the volume and weight of the waste while minimizing harmful emissions. In this article, we will explore the advantages and applications of rotary incinerators.
Advantages of rotary incinerators
1. Efficient Waste Disposal: Rotary incinerators are highly efficient in burning solid waste materials. The rotating drum inside the incinerator ensures that the waste is continuously exposed to high temperatures, resulting in complete combustion of the waste. This helps in reducing the volume of waste and minimizing the need for landfills.
2. Energy Recovery: Rotary incinerators can be equipped with waste heat recovery systems to capture and reuse the heat generated during the incineration process. This heat can be used to produce steam or hot water, which can then be used for various industrial applications. By recovering energy from waste, rotary incinerators help in reducing the overall energy consumption of a facility.
3. Versatility: Rotary incinerators can handle a wide range of waste materials, including hazardous waste, medical waste, sludge, and solid waste. This versatility makes them suitable for use in various industries such as pharmaceuticals, chemical plants, and waste treatment facilities. Additionally, rotary incinerators can be customized to suit specific waste disposal requirements.
4. Environmental Benefits: By incinerating waste at high temperatures, rotary incinerators help in reducing harmful emissions such as greenhouse gases and air pollutants. The combustion process in rotary incinerators is carefully controlled to ensure complete combustion of the waste, resulting in minimal environmental impact. This makes rotary incinerators a sustainable waste management solution.
Applications of rotary incinerators
1. Hazardous Waste Disposal: Rotary incinerators are commonly used for the disposal of hazardous waste materials generated by industries such as chemical plants, pharmaceuticals, and electronics manufacturing. These incinerators can handle a wide range of hazardous waste materials, including solvents, paints, and contaminated soil, effectively reducing the risk of environmental contamination.
2. Medical Waste Treatment: Rotary incinerators are essential for the safe disposal of medical waste generated by hospitals, clinics, and research facilities. These incinerators can handle infectious waste, sharps, and pharmaceutical waste, ensuring that the waste is safely destroyed without posing a risk to public health. Rotary incinerators play a crucial role in preventing the spread of infectious diseases and protecting the environment.
3. Municipal Solid Waste Management: Rotary incinerators are also used for the treatment of municipal solid waste (MSW) in waste-to-energy plants. These incinerators burn solid waste at high temperatures, generating heat that can be used to produce electricity or heat for district heating systems. By converting MSW into energy, rotary incinerators help in reducing the dependence on fossil fuels and mitigating greenhouse gas emissions.
4. Industrial Waste Disposal: Industries generate a significant amount of solid waste materials that need to be disposed of in a safe and environmentally friendly manner. Rotary incinerators are widely used in industries such as pulp and paper, food processing, and textiles to incinerate solid waste and reduce the volume of waste sent to landfills. This helps in improving waste management practices and minimizing the environmental impact of industrial activities.
